GBSturdy body, worth getting The product arrives quickly and is well wrapped which is good! The 70 inch model body and leg and head construction is very good! however 2 stars are lost because the arms considering its a grappling dummy, are way too short, and they are sewn on backwards. the elbows are bending the wrong way. And Ive checked this with other purchasers and it seems they are all complaining about the same ridiculous design flaw. The good thing is that it is relatively cheap... Therefore overall it is still well worth getting, you can still work with it fairly well, even though not optimily,just bear in mind the above.
